Flute Gizmo Key Buying Guide

The flute gizmo key is a small auxiliary key—usually on the headjoint or lip-plate cluster—that opens a vent to stabilize high C (C6) and C#. It gives a clearer, more consistent attack, reduces pitch wobble, and helps the note speak with a smoother timbre under varying head angle and air pressure.

Musical benefits and tone quality improvements

The gizmo vent stabilizes pitch by providing a predictable acoustic escape that reduces the tendency of C6 to go sharp or flinch; you get a focused pitch with less need to adjust embouchure mid-phrase.

Attack becomes easier: the gizmo encourages immediate response on weak high notes so you can shape fast entries and repeated high-C figures with confidence.

Tone across the top register feels more even; the gizmo smooths the transition between B5 and C6 so the listener hears a single, coherent line instead of a disjointed jump.

Use cases: orchestral tutti where blended, secure high notes matter; solo passages that demand a stable top; contemporary techniques like multiphonics or flutter where predictable venting reduces surprise pops.

Reliability and intonation differences compared with standard fingerings

Common non-gizmo solutions rely on rolling the headjoint or extreme embouchure changes; those work occasionally but depend on exact head angle and breath, which vary under pressure.

With the gizmo you get consistent centering and faster response across players and venues because the vent modifies the standing wave rather than forcing extreme physical adjustments.

In fast passages the gizmo reduces missed or sharp high Cs during quick angle changes or breath fluctuations, making rapid repeated notes and octave leaps more secure.

The gizmo’s anatomy: tiny mechanism, big acoustic effect

Core parts to know: the gizmo lever (the finger contact), the vent hole (small opening), the pad (seals the vent), and the connecting link or rod that transmits motion to the pad.

Placement is typically on the headjoint or attached to the lip plate cluster near the existing octave/vent keys so action and ergonomics match the flute’s layout.

The venting action changes the air column by allowing a targeted pressure release; that small opening shifts which standing wave reinforces, so C6 speaks more reliably with less extreme embouchure change.

Think of it like a tiny relief valve: a small, deliberate leak guides the column into the right vibration mode instead of wrestling it into place with muscle and angle.

Variants and retrofit options: factory-built vs aftermarket gizmo key

Factory-integrated gizmo designs appear as headjoint or lip-plate options from makers; they arrive regulated to factory specs and usually come with warranty coverage and cosmetic matching.

Pros of OEM: precise placement, consistent action, and no later drilling work that might affect resale; cons: higher upfront cost and limited custom tweakability.

Aftermarket kits offer cost savings and custom placement choices, but they require an experienced technician for clean installation and carry potential resale or warranty trade-offs if work involved drilling or modification.

Retrofit pros: affordability and the chance to test the gizmo without buying a new headjoint. Retrofit cons: possible alignment tweaks, pad replacement, or slight cosmetic work during installation.

Compatibility: which flutes, headjoints and players benefit most

Student and intermediate flutes often benefit significantly because they can gain a secure top without an expensive headjoint swap; players at that level see practical gains in ensemble and solo work.

Professional players with custom headjoints may already have integrated solutions; those players benefit if the gizmo complements an existing voicing or addresses a specific repertoire need.

Headjoint geometry matters: taper, embouchure size, and lip-plate cluster shape affect where the vent must sit to work properly, and open-hole vs closed-hole designs change routing and pad clearance requirements.

Be mindful of offset vs inline G and pad layout; some models need adapter plates or slight repositioning to maintain ergonomic fingering and avoid interfering with adjacent keys.

How to use the gizmo in real playing: fingerings, timing and ergonomics

Standard approach: add the gizmo finger (usually a right-hand pinky or dedicated left-hand contact depending on installation) as you prepare for C6 or C#6, keeping regular fingerings for the note otherwise unchanged.

Timing: depress the gizmo slightly before the note onset for immediate response, or press at the same instant for a more blended effect; test both to match ensemble context.

Avoid accidental triggering by practicing hand movement economy and by asking your technician to set crisp, light action on the gizmo lever.

Ergonomics tip: if the gizmo feels awkward, small lateral adjustments by a tech can move the lever millimeters to fit your natural hand posture without changing performance effect.

Embouchure, air support and small adjustments with the gizmo

Keep embouchure changes minimal; the gizmo reduces the need for extreme lip movement, so aim for steady aperture and adjust only micro-pitch with breath if needed.

Air support should remain consistent—stronger, focused airstream for high register—but you can reduce jaw tension because the gizmo helps the note speak without forceful shaping.

To avoid a mechanical “pop,” coordinate a steady airstream with a slow, controlled release of the gizmo pad when leaving the note, rather than snapping it abruptly.

Daily practice drills to master the gizmo and secure high-C passages

Warmup: long tones on C6 with the gizmo on and off, 10–20 seconds each, listening for stability and timbre differences; alternate to train muscle memory and aural feedback.

Slur drills: slur B5–C6 and C6–D6 repeatedly, first with the gizmo held down, then released; focus on identical embouchure and air for both versions to compare response.

Scales and arpeggios: practice chromatic runs and major/minor scales through the top octave, inserting gizmo transitions where C6 and C#6 occur to build quick, automatic fingering changes.

Etude method: isolate troublesome measures, slow to tempo where the bug appears, remove distractions, then increase speed in 5–10% increments once reliability hits 95% at a given tempo.

Common problems and troubleshooting: sticky pads, leaks, and misplays

Sticky gizmo pad: blot the pad gently with cigarette paper or plain tissue held under the pad and press the key to transfer moisture; avoid forcing or abrasives that damage pad skin.

Quick leak check: close all keys and blow gently while listening for hiss; isolate the gizmo by covering its vent with tissue and testing again to see if pitch and response change.

If the gizmo or adjacent key behaves sluggishly, check pivot screws for light looseness and oil the mechanism sparingly with a tiny drop of key oil on the joint, then play-test immediately.

Signs you need a tech: persistent leaks after basic cleaning, uneven pad seating, bent connecting links, or any installation that required drilling in the headjoint.

When to call a repair tech and what to ask

Call a technician for pad replacement, regulation of the gizmo action, or any structural work done to the headjoint; these tasks require tools and experience to protect tone and seal integrity.

Ask the tech specifically: whether the work will affect existing warranty, whether they will leave the gizmo reversible, expected cost for pad/regulation, and a demo after regulation so you can confirm response.

Get a written estimate listing parts, labor, and turnaround time, and request a demo of the instrument with the gizmo operating under realistic playing conditions.

Maintenance, regulation and setup best practices for longevity

Monthly checks: wipe the gizmo lever and surrounding area dry after playing, look for loose screws, and confirm the pad seats cleanly against the vent without gaps or puckering.

Keep screws properly seated but not over-tightened; overtightening distorts key action and causes uneven wear on pads and corks.

Plan professional regulation every 1–3 years depending on play frequency; heavy players will need more frequent adjustments to keep action crisp and seals reliable.

Buying, retrofitting and cost considerations: what to budget and expect

Typical cost range: factory gizmo options add to headjoint price and can range from a few hundred to over a thousand dollars for professional headjoints; aftermarket installs vary by shop but often cost less than factory upgrades.

Cost factors: whether pads need custom fitting, whether drilling or adapter plates are required, the tech’s hourly rate, and local market variances.

Resale impact: factory installations usually preserve value best; well-documented, reversible aftermarket installs can be acceptable to buyers if done cleanly by a reputable shop.

Questions to ask sellers and repair shops before committing

Checklist: ask if installation is reversible, whether the gizmo will be demoed on your flute, warranty coverage for the work, and the tech’s experience with gizmo installs on your model.

Request to try a flute of the same model both with and without a gizmo so you can hear trade-offs in your playing context rather than rely on descriptions alone.

Alternatives and complementary upgrades: gizmo vs octave vents and footjoint choices

When the gizmo is preferable: if the problem is an unreliable C6 or unstable high register that responds to a vent, the gizmo is a targeted, conservative fix.

When other changes make sense: if your headjoint is poorly voiced for the upper octave, a new headjoint or re-facing may deliver broader tonal improvements beyond a single-note fix.

Combine the gizmo with pad upgrades, headjoint re-facing, or a C/B-foot decision for a holistic setup; sequence work by starting with non-invasive fixes before moving to major alterations.

Frequently asked questions flutists actually search for about the gizmo key

Will a gizmo help my high C?

Answer: If your high C is inconsistent, sharp under pressure, or requires extreme headjoint rolling to speak, a gizmo will likely help by stabilizing pitch and improving response; test on your instrument or a loaner first to confirm.

Can I remove it later?

Answer: Yes, many aftermarket installs are reversible if the tech uses an adapter plate or keeps modifications non-destructive; verify reversibility in writing before work begins.

Will it void my warranty?

Answer: Factory-installed gizmos keep factory warranty intact; aftermarket work can affect warranty depending on the manufacturer and the nature of modifications—ask both seller and tech for clarity and written confirmation.
